Of 1,000 dogs, 72% are male. Among the males, 3 out of 5 were over the age of 5. How many of the dogs were males over the age of 5?

Final answer:

Out of 1,000 dogs, 72% are male, which is 720 dogs. Of these males, 60% are over the age of 5, resulting in 432 male dogs being over the age of 5.

Step-by-step explanation:

The student is asking how many male dogs over the age of 5 are among a group of 1,000 dogs where 72% are male and 3 out of 5 males are over the age of 5. First off, we calculate the total number of male dogs by taking 72% of 1,000, which gives us 720 male dogs. Next, to find the number of these males that are over the age of 5, we take 3 out of 5 of these 720 males. This fraction is equivalent to 3/5 or 0.6 when converted to a decimal. Multiplying 720 by 0.6 gives us 432, which is the number of male dogs over the age of 5.
